For a Service Level Template to take effect, it must be committed.
Note: A workflow-enforced Service Level Template must abide by a strict workflow process. Committing a workflow-enforced Service Level Template requires approval by an assigned Service Level Template approver.

Note: A Service Level Template cannot be committed if there are any metric errors in it. For more information, see Checking a metric. If the commit button is not available and there are no errors, you may have workflow enabled.
